

Don’t ignore moisture in reconciliation! Although much of Australia is dry we do have wet spells, and any mine in the tropics or in the northern hemisphere is going to have to cope with water to a greater or lesser degree some time during the year. Every reconciliation reading needs to be on a dry tonnes basis, which means for those wet (or potentially wet) readings then moisture needs to be measured and subtracted. Thankfully this is an easy task – but often ignored.
